    INTRODUCTION  The baculovirusvector system is widely used for the expression of recombinant proteins in cultured insect cells.  It is one of the most versatile and powerful systems for eukaryotic expression of recombinant proteins.  This system is particularly advantageous for large-scale preparation of proteins that require expression in eukaryotic host cells.  In these cases, prokaryotic expression systems are often inadequate and the baculovirus expression system could be a good alternative.  The shuttle vector is called bacmid, and gene expression is under the control of a strong promoter pPolh.  Baculovirus has also been used with mammalian cell lines known as BacMam system. Baculovirus – • Envelop, double –stranded DNA virus • Belongs to baculoviridae family • Most widely used baculovirus species is Autographa Californica multiple nucleopolyhedrovirus (AcMNPV) • Mostly infects Lepidopterans (moths and butterflies) such as Spodoptera frugiperda and Bmbyx mori.     BACMID • Shuttle vector •The bacmid is essentially a very large plasmid containing the baculovirus genome modified to carry a lacZ gene. • attTn7 (a short segment containing the attachment site for the bacterial transposon Tn7 ) inserted in the lacZ coding region. • Kanamycin resistance marker • A low copy number mini- fertily replicon. • Transposition is the process by which genetic elements move between different locations of the genome. https://en.vectorbuilder.com/resources/vector- system/pBV.html Image courtesy -

    PROTOCOL Serial Passage – •Serial passage is the process of growing bacteria or a virus in iterations or repetition. • A virus may be grown in one environment, and then a portion of that virus population can be removed and put into a new environment. • P0 – The virus progeny from a transfection or cotransfection. • P1- Second generation of the virus
